Connaissances Informatiques >> programmation >> Programmation Java >> Content
  Derniers articles
  • Comment faire pour modifier le JDK d…
  • Comment remplacer une méthode stati…
  • Comment convertir une chaîne en Jav…
  • Comment lancer des programmes sur In…
  • Comment formater colonnes de Java 
  • Les variables de classe de codage Ja…
  • Qu'est ce qu'un fichier JAR 
  • Comment faire pour convertir Java à…
  • Comment lire un champ CLOB 
  • Comment mettre en place Struts 
  •   Programmation Java
  • C /C + + Programming

  • Computer Programming Languages

  • Delphi Programming

  • Programmation Java

  • Programmation JavaScript

  • PHP /MySQL Programmation

  • programmation Perl

  • Programmation Python

  • Ruby Programming

  • Visual Basics programmation
  •  
    Programmation Java

    Comment garder le même message d'entrée Lorsque Annuler est pressé en Java

    La classe JOptionPane de Java fournit au programmeur un moyen facile d' afficher des informations invite à l'utilisateur. La méthode showInputDialog de ​​JOptionPane non seulement d'afficher des informations à l'utilisateur, mais aussi les invite à une réponse texte . La boîte de dialogue permet aux utilisateurs de sélectionner «OK» ou «Annuler». Généralement, lorsque l'utilisateur sélectionne «Annuler» la méthode renvoie null au lieu de le contenu initial de la zone de saisie du message. Avec un peu de codage intelligent, vous pouvez programmer vos boîtes de dialogue d'entrée de renvoyer le même message qu'ils ont commencé avec , si l'utilisateur clique sur annuler . Instructions
    1

    Créer une variable de chaîne et de stocker la valeur d'entrée initiale en elle. Par exemple, si votre dialogue doit afficher "Wonderful" que la valeur d'entrée initial, entrez le code suivant : String initialValue = "Wonderful" ;
    2

    affecter la valeur de retour de votre boîte de dialogue d'entrée une nouvelle chaîne. Saisissez la question que vous voulez dialogue de votre entrée à afficher comme premier argument de la boîte de dialogue d'entrée. Utilisez la chaîne initialValue comme second argument . Votre code doit ressembler à ceci : entrée String = JOptionPane.showInputDialog ( «Comment êtes-vous" , initialValue ) ;
    3

    Utilisez une instruction if pour voir si la chaîne d'entrée est nulle . Si elle est nulle , cela signifie que l'utilisateur appuie sur le bouton Annuler. Votre if devrait ressembler à ceci : if ( entrée == null)
    4

    sur la ligne immédiatement en dessous du if, affecter la valeur dans la chaîne initalValue à la chaîne d'entrée. Cette ligne ne fonctionnera que si la chaîne d'entrée est nulle , gardant ainsi l'entrée de message identique à la valeur initiale si l'utilisateur appuie sur annuler . Le code devrait ressembler à ceci : entrée = initialValue ;

     
    Article précédent:
    Article suivant:
    Articles recommandés
  • Comment écrire un fichier texte à partir JSP 
  • Types incompatibles à l'aide Cast méthode de classe en Java 
  • Comment puis-je obtenir une gamme de valeurs à partir de la liste triée en Java 
  • Comment créer un calendrier dans Java 
  • Comment surveiller un pool de connexion à Sun Java 7 
  • Comment se connecter à une base de données Oracle en Java 
  • Comment utiliser les opérateurs logiques en Java 
  • Comment faire pour exécuter le fichier JAR de Java dans ColdFusion 
  • Comment installer un fichier JAR dans Eclipse 
  • Comment faire pour créer un service Windows à partir de Java 
  • Connaissances Informatiques © http://www.ordinateur.cc